Dr. Mansoor is one of the founding members of The DNA Company, as he has committed his life to studying genetics and all fields that revolve around it. He is a recognized authority in the fields of medical genomics and personalized medicine. He holds several patents in the general fields of molecular diagnostics and genomics research. Dr. Mohammed completed his doctoral dissertation at the University of Guelph, Canada, majoring in both Molecular Immunology and Transgenic Technologies. He completed postdoctoral training in Clinical Cytogenetics at both UCLA and Baylor College of Medicine.Before becoming the scientific founder of The DNA Company, Dr. Mohammed co-founded Younique Genomics, served as the President and CEO of CombiMatrix Diagnostics—where he oversaw the development of one of the most comprehensive genomics testing menus in the diagnostic industry—and was the Director of Advanced Technologies at Quest Diagnostics, where he was honored with the Medical Innovation Award, the highest accolade given for excellence in medical research. Before his role at Quest Diagnostics, Dr. Mohammed was a founder and Director of Research and Development at Spectral Genomics. At Spectral Genomics, Dr. Mohammed pioneered the development of commercial Comparative Genomic Hybridization (CGH) array technologies and was responsible for the design and launch of the industry’s first commercially available CGH arrays.Together, Dr. Krista and Dr. Mansoor go through the different stages and understandings of DNA that Dr. Mansoor went through - calling this the four epochs of his career.During the first epoch, Dr. Mansoor invented this whole-genome technology where he studied human antibodies and looked into animal models to deepen the study of human genetic makeup.
